What is AMUtils.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is a type of file that contains code and data that can be used by multiple programs at the same time. The AMUtils.dll file specifically is a part of the software Guitar Pro 7 and plays a crucial role in its functionality. This file contains important functions and resources that Guitar Pro 7 needs to operate, such as audio playback, instrument sound libraries, and other essential features.

AMUtils.dll is important because it provides the necessary tools and functions for Guitar Pro 7 to work smoothly. Without this file, the software may encounter errors or not work at all. Therefore, it is crucial to ensure that AMUtils.dll is correctly installed and updated to guarantee the proper functioning of Guitar Pro 7.

D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.

  • AMUtils.dll could not be loaded: This error suggests that the system was unable to load the DLL file into memory. This could happen due to file corruption, incompatibility, or because the file is missing or incorrectly installed.
  • Cannot register AMUtils.dll: The message means that the operating system failed to register the DLL file. This can happen if there are file permission issues, if the DLL file is missing or misplaced, or if there's an issue with the Registry.
  • The file AMUtils.dll is missing: The specified DLL file couldn't be found. It may have been unintentionally deleted or moved from its original location.
  • AMUtils.dll Access Violation: This message indicates that a program has tried to access memory that it shouldn't. It could be caused by software bugs, outdated drivers, or conflicts between software.
  • This application failed to start because AMUtils.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error occurs when an application tries to access a DLL file that doesn't exist in the system. Reinstalling the application can restore the missing DLL file if it was included in the original software package.

Perform a Clean Boot

Perform a Clean Boot Thumbnail
Difficulty
Intermediate
Steps
13
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
7
Description

How to perform a clean boot. This can isolate the issue with AMUtils.dll and help resolve the problem.

Step 1: Press Windows + R keys

Step 1: Press Windows + R keys Thumbnail
  1. This opens the Run dialog box.

Step 2: Open System Configuration

Step 2: Open System Configuration Thumbnail
  1. Type msconfig and press Enter.

Step 3: Select Selective Startup

Step 3: Select Selective Startup Thumbnail
  1. In the General tab, select Selective startup.

  2. Uncheck Load startup items.

Step 4: Disable All Microsoft Services

Step 4: Disable All Microsoft Services Thumbnail
  1. Go to the Services tab.

  2. Check Hide all Microsoft services.

  3. Click Disable all.

Step 5: Disable Startup Programs

Step 5: Disable Startup Programs Thumbnail
  1. Open Task Manager.

  2. Go to the Startup tab.

  3. Disable all the startup programs.

Step 6: Restart Your Computer

Step 6: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. Click OK on the System Configuration window.

  2. Restart your computer.

Step 7: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 7: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the computer restarts, check if the AMUtils.dll problem persists.
